Transmission lines and antennas

When we speak of a transmission line we refer to the device that is used to guide radio frequency energy from one point to another. On the other hand, antennas are the structures that are linked to the transition region between a guided wave to a wave that moves within free space.

Electromagnetic theory

Electromagnetism is a branch of physics that focuses on analyzing, by means of a single theory, all electrical and magnetic phenomena . This is achieved from four mathematical equations that James Clerk Maxwell, considered the father of this doctrine, developed and shared in his book "Treatise on Electricity and Magnetism", published in 1873.

Network engineer

 A network engineer is a person who designs networks and establishes infocommunications. The functional responsibilities of a network engineer include providing access to the Internet and to the general internal corporate resources of the company's employees; support of network infrastructure of servers and fast data exchange between servers, as well as interaction with other providers.

A network engineer must be distinguished by an analytical mindset, attentiveness, a high degree of self-organization, responsibility, stress resistance, and the ability to work with a large amount of information.

A network engineer is in demand in any organization that has computers connected by one network, as well as in companies that connect the Internet.

In order to work as a network engineer, you need to get a higher education at the Faculty of Physics, Mathematics, Computer Science.

What does a telecommunications engineer do?

The telecommunications engineering is a branch of engineering problems solved by transmitting and receiving signals and networking. According to the classic definition of telecommunications, this sub-discipline groups three fields of knowledge: electronics , communication and telematics . As we already know, electronics is the basis of all information systems. In this sense, we have gone from using the old switching and telegraphy systems to applying more modern and advanced systems. On the other hand, information is also essential in this whole process, as it needs to be processed, adapted and transmitted. Finally, theTelematics takes care of networks, security and protocols. Radio Frequency Engineering

Radio-frequency engineering , or RF engineering , is a subset of electrical engineering that involves the application of transmission line , waveguide , antenna, and electromagnetic field principles to the design and application of devices. that produce or use signals within the radio band , the frequency range of around 20  kHz up to 300  GHz .

It is incorporated into almost everything that a radio wave transmits or receives , including, but not limited to, cell phones , radios , Wi-Fi , and two-way radios. RF engineering is a highly specialized field that typically includes the following areas of expertise:

Design of antenna systems to provide radiation coverage of a geographic area determined by an electromagnetic field or to provide the specified sensitivity to an electromagnetic field incident on the antenna.

Design of coupling structures and the transmission line to transport RF energy without radiation.

Application of circuit elements and transmission line structures in the design of oscillators, amplifiers, mixers, detectors, combiners, filters, impedance transform networks and other devices.

Verification and performance measurement of radio frequency devices and systems.

What is radiofrequency?

The radio frequency is the application of high frequency electromagnetic waves on the skin that makes controlled the different layers of the dermis, which favors heating:

The formation of new collagen.

Lymphatic drainage.

Circulation of the skin and subcutaneous tissue.

Fibroblast migration.

Depending on the frequency used, different layers of the dermis can be heated. It is a painless procedure that is used to treat cellulite and sagging skin anywhere on the body.

The immediate effect of the application of radiofrequency is the retraction of collagen, in order, after successive sessions, to achieve the restructuring of deep collagen and the formation of new fibers that replace the already aged ones, providing greater elasticity to the tissues and obtaining a skin smoother and, as a consequence, the reduction of wrinkles and epithelial sagging. The effects are usually achieved from the month of treatment and improve in the following, although this will depend on the state of collagen of each person. Between four and ten sessions are needed, depending on the body surface to be treated and other memory sessions can be performed after a few months.

What is an RF Technician

Well, nowadays the technology is shooting a lot in process and advances, so nowadays at any moment we find a radio frequency system and the figure of the RF operator becomes fundamental.

In the day to day of direct sound there is a void for this work, a lot of ignorance, it is a "hot potato" in shows until there are problems.

Usually when there are problems is when you say "oh, you still have to find someone who knows how to do this, right?"

So that no incidents in the sound occur in a show, it is important to have a technician who is dedicated to radio frequency.

Unfortunately, in small shows the RF tasks often fall to the monitor technician and it is important that they know what the matter is about; But if the event grows and we already have fifteen microphones, having a person dedicated to radio frequency is very important for a solvent development of the show.

what is a security consultant

 A safety consultant, provides job safety advice to avoid fines for work accidents in Mexico . He is in charge of supervising, and in the event of supervising the security measures necessary to protect the assets and human capital of a company. Its essential task is to evaluate potential security threats as well as their violations, if applicable, making use of its knowledge and experience to evaluate.

These professionals are usually part of the company's staff and are generally known as security chiefs , they can also work for a security agency to assist third parties. If we talk about security agencies, it is common for medium and large companies to hire their services in the interest of protecting their assets.

The field of work of these professionals covers a wide spectrum of career opportunities , ranging from the protection of property, financial assets, valuables and people, to information. The security consultants coordinate their activities with a team of experts in the area, such as Cybersecurity Specialists, Bodyguards and Security Guards , to provide protection and defense measures to their clients.

Many of its main functions are based on the analysis of the client's assets and identifying the security measures that must be followed; interviews with clients to identify their potential security threats, establish security parameters, and select the most optimal security measures.

On the other hand, it is important that someone establishes the protocols and security policies, in addition to designing security plans to protect the client's assets. That is why you must establish a set of rules and security standards and implement security measures to provide the technical supervision that is necessary.

Below, as additional information, we list the daily tasks of an industrial safety consultant … take note!

Inspect customer assets to determine the level of security required.

Design protocols, plans and security systems.

Implement security measures and establish policies for clients.

Coordinate meetings with the security team and assign tasks to team members.

Meet with clients to explain security measures and to provide advice on security systems.

Perform security tests, as well as analyze and report the results obtained
